[0001] This invention relates to the technical field of hardware component manufacturing, and in particular to a laser cutting equipment and method for hardware component manufacturing and research and development. Background Technology

[0002] Hardware components are widely used in the machinery industry. Whether in machinery manufacturing or maintenance, various hardware components are needed for support and connection. Moreover, the production of hardware components requires the use of laser cutting equipment. As a new type of thermal cutting technology, laser cutting has advantages such as fast cutting speed, high production efficiency, good cutting end quality, small heat-affected zone, and environmental friendliness. It has become one of the main methods of cutting hardware components and has been increasingly widely used. With the continuous development of high-power laser technology, the processing capacity, efficiency, and quality of laser cutting are constantly improving.

[0003] Chinese patent CN117226306B discloses a laser cutting device for automotive parts. The device includes an operating table, a ring-shaped cutting table, and a clamping device. The ring-shaped cutting table is mounted on a track on the operating table, and the clamping device is mounted on base slides on both sides of the operating table. The ring-shaped cutting table includes a ring frame and a toothed ring inside the ring frame. Laser cutters are respectively mounted on both sides of the ring frame. This laser cutting device for automotive parts, through its double-ring cutting table design, allows the laser head to simultaneously process automotive parts from both sides along the operating table. Furthermore, the laser cutters can also perform omnidirectional processing of the parts around the ring frame. This significantly improves response speed and processing efficiency, ensuring smooth operation while greatly reducing time and labor costs. It solves the problems of existing laser cutting devices for automotive parts that cannot simultaneously start cutting from both sides and have limited freedom of movement, unable to adaptively adjust the relative position of the laser and the parts by rotating the track. Therefore, there is an urgent need to develop a laser cutting device for automotive parts to overcome the shortcomings in current practical applications.

[0004] Based on the technical effects of the aforementioned existing technologies and solutions, there are still areas that need optimization: the workpiece needs to be clamped before cutting, and the clamping mechanism used in the aforementioned patent is relatively simple and cannot clamp workpieces of different shapes. This leads to the need to change to a suitable clamping mechanism when clamping workpieces of different shapes, reducing work efficiency. Furthermore, the aforementioned patent does not have the function of cleaning up the waste generated during workpiece cutting, which easily causes the waste generated during workpiece cutting to fall onto the surface of the bidirectional screw or the annular cutting table, affecting the normal operation of the equipment. Example 2

[0037] Reference Figures 1-5 8~10 are the second embodiment of the present invention, which provides a clamping mechanism 200 that can clamp workpieces of different shapes and improve the efficiency of workpiece cutting.

[0038] The clamping mechanism 200 includes a first push groove 201 and a second push groove 202 respectively opened on the top of the operating table 101. A first electric cylinder 203 is fixedly installed on the inner wall of the first push groove 201. A push block 204 is drivenly connected to the output end of the first electric cylinder 203. The surface of the push block 204 is slidably connected to the surface of the first push groove 201. A clamping assembly 205 is provided on the top of the push block 204. The clamping assembly 205 includes a support plate 205a disposed on the top of the push block 204, a clamping plate 205b fixedly mounted on the top of the support plate 205a, a plurality of clamping holes 205c opened on the surface of the clamping plate 205b, a clamping post 205d slidably connected to the surface of the clamping holes 205c, an adaptation component 206 disposed on the right side of the clamping post 205d, a toothed plate 205e fixedly mounted on the left side of the clamping post 205d, a gear 205f meshing on the surface of the toothed plate 205e, the right side of the gear 205f rotatably connected to the left side of the clamping plate 205b, a gear disk 205g meshing on the surface of the gear 205f, a second motor 205h disposed on the left side of the gear disk 205g, a support rod 205i disposed on the left side of the second motor 205h, and a surface of the support rod 205i slidably connected to the surface of the second push groove 202. The adapting component 206 includes a rotating column 206a disposed on the right side of the clamping column 205d. A torsion spring 206b is sleeved on the surface of the rotating column 206a. An adapting block 206c is fixedly installed on the right side of the rotating column 206a. The interior of the adapting block 206c is hollow. Two unfolding blocks 206d are provided on the inner wall of the adapting block 206c. A pressing column 206e is slidably connected to the surface of the two unfolding blocks 206d. One side of the pressing column 206e extends through to one side of the adapting block 206c.

[0039] Specifically, the position of the clamping mechanism 200 is first adjusted by starting the first electric cylinder 203. After the position of the clamping mechanism 200 is adjusted, the workpiece is placed inside the annular cutting table 102. Then, the clamping mechanism 200 can be reset by running the first electric cylinder 203 again. When the clamping mechanism 200 is reset, the surface of the workpiece can be clamped by the cooperation of the clamping component 205 and the adapting component 206.

[0040] Furthermore, the retraction of the first electric cylinder 203 can reset the clamping mechanism 200. After the clamping mechanism 200 is reset, the operation of the first motor 103b can drive the gear plate 205g to rotate. The rotation of the gear plate 205e can mesh with the gear 205f, thereby driving the gear 205f to rotate. The rotation of the gear 205f can drive the gear plate 205e to move in the opposite direction. When the gear plate 205e moves, it will drive the clamping column 205d to clamp the hole 2. The surface movement of 05c is due to the movement of the clamping column 205d, which can drive the adapting block 206c to move simultaneously. When the adapting block 206c contacts the workpiece surface, it will first compress the extrusion column 206e. After the extrusion column 206e is compressed, it will transfer the extrusion force to the extrusion plate, and the extrusion plate will compress the unfolding block 206d. After the unfolding block 206d is compressed, it can unfold to both sides of the adapting block 206c, thereby increasing the clamping area with the workpiece and improving the stability of the workpiece clamping. Example 3

[0041] Reference Figure 1 , 3 Embodiments 6-8 represent the third embodiment of the present invention, which provides a cleaning mechanism 300 to clean up waste chips generated during workpiece cutting.

[0042] The cleaning mechanism 300 includes a cleaning component 301, and a snap-fit ​​component 302 is provided on the surface of the cleaning component 301. The cleaning component 301 includes guide blocks 301a disposed on both sides of the laser cutting head 106, a collection box 301b disposed on the surface of the annular cutting table 102, the bottom of the transmission block 103d extending through to the bottom of the collection box 301b, and the guide blocks 301a being used to push the waste chips falling from the annular cutting table 102 into the interior of the collection box 301b. The snap-fit ​​component 302 includes a snap-fit ​​groove 302a formed on the surface of the collection box 301b. A main magnet 302b is provided on the surface of the snap-fit ​​groove 302a. A secondary magnet 302c is magnetically attracted to the rear side of the main magnet 302b. The secondary magnet 302c is located on the front side of the transmission block 103d.

[0043] Specifically, waste chips are generated during the workpiece cutting process. These waste chips fall on the top of the annular cutting table 102. When the laser cutting head 105 moves on the surface of the guide rail 104, it simultaneously drives the guide block 301a to move. The shape of the guide block 301a can push the waste chips falling on the top of the annular cutting table 102 into the inside of the collection box 301b. When it is necessary to clean the waste chips inside the collection box 301b, the setting of the plug-in component makes it easy for workers to take out and install the collection box 301b.

[0044] Furthermore, during workpiece cutting, the laser cutting head 105 can move on the surface of the guide rail 104 under the action of the guide rail 104. Simultaneously, the laser cutting head 105 moves, causing the adjusting column 408 to move out of the arc-shaped groove. Under the action of the guide rail 104, the laser cutting head 106 can cut the workpiece from all sides. During the cutting process, waste chips are generated, which fall onto the top of the annular cutting table 102. The movement of the laser cutting head 105 on the guide rail 104 simultaneously moves the guide block 301a. The shape of the guide block 301a is designed to... Waste chips falling on the top of the annular cutting table 102 can be pushed into the inside of the collection box 301b, thus cleaning the waste chips on the surface of the annular cutting table 102. When it is necessary to process the waste chips inside the collection box 301b, the worker first pulls the collection box 301b outward. Since the collection box 301b is magnetically connected by the main magnet 302b and the auxiliary magnet 302c, the worker will not generate a large force when pulling the collection box 301b outward. After the waste chips are cleaned, the main magnet 302b and the auxiliary magnet 302c will be magnetically attracted again by the snap-fit ​​groove 302a and the surface of the annular cutting table 102, thereby fixing the collection box 301b.
